Unusual Noises



If you're hearing strange and strange sounds coming from your home heating and air system, it is necessary to address them immediately to prevent further damage or potential breakdown. Uncommon sounds can suggest underlying issues with your system that require instant attention.

One common sound is a loud banging or clanging audio, which can imply there's an issue with the blower electric motor or a loose element within the system. A piercing screeching or screeching noise might suggest a worn-out belt or damaged electric motor bearings. Rattling or shaking sounds could be triggered by loose ductwork or a loosened fan blade.

Disregarding these sounds can result in extra serious issues and greater repair service prices down the line. So, if you're hearing any type of unusual noises, it's finest to call an expert a/c professional to detect and take care of the concern quickly.

Irregular Temperatures



Experiencing inconsistent temperature levels in your home? If you find yourself frequently readjusting the thermostat to preserve a comfy temperature, it may be a warning sign that you need to change your home heating and air system.

Irregular temperature levels can be brought on by a range of problems, such as a malfunctioning thermostat, ductwork issues, or an aging HVAC system. These temperature variations can lead to discomfort and higher power expenses as your system works harder to compensate for the incongruities.

In addition, inconsistent temperature levels can show that your system is no more able to equally distribute air throughout your home, leading to cold and hot spots.

Climbing Energy Prices



Tired of regularly forking over money for repairs? Well, prepare to deal with one more economic challenge: climbing power costs with your home heating and air system.

As time goes by, your cooling and heating system might become less efficient, leading to increased energy intake and greater energy bills. If wall mounted air conditioning unit observe a constant rise in your energy expenses regardless of no changes in your usage routines, it could be an indicator that your home heating and air system is no more running successfully.

Older systems often tend to shed their power efficiency gradually, causing them to function tougher and consume even more power to preserve the preferred temperature level. By changing your out-of-date system with a newer, a lot more energy-efficient version, you can considerably reduce your energy prices and conserve cash over time.
